mysql怎么样卸载干净
时间 : 2023-03-10 09:37:01声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

MySQL是一种强大而广泛使用的关系数据库管理系统。但是,有时候我们需要卸载MySQL,不管是因为需要更换数据库或者是因为系统需要卸载MySQL来释放硬盘空间。无论何种原因,卸载MySQL并不是一件容易的事情,因为它会在系统中留下许多文件和配置信息。本文将介绍如何彻底卸载MySQL以及清理与其相关的配置和文件。

1. 卸载MySQL

首先,我们需要使用以下代码来检查MySQL是否已经安装在系统中,并列出所有MySQL相关的包和文件。

dpkg -l | grep mysql

如果MySQL已在系统中安装,则应该能够看到以下的安装包:

- mysql-client

- mysql-server

- mysql-common

接下来,我们需要卸载这些包。使用以下命令卸载:

sudo apt-get remove --purge mysql-client mysql-server mysql-common

上面的命令会从系统中删除所有与MySQL相关的文件和配置。

2. 清除残留文件

虽然使用上述命令可以卸载MySQL,但是仍然可能有一些残留文件留在系统中。使用以下命令可以清除所有MySQL配置和数据文件:

sudo rm -rf /etc/mysql /var/lib/mysql

此外,你还应该检查以下文件和文件夹是否存在,就算它们没有被卸载也应该删除:

- /etc/my.cnf

- /etc/mysql/

- /var/lib/mysql

- /var/log/mysql

- /usr/bin/mysql

- /usr/lib/mysql

- /usr/share/mysql

3. 清除登录信息

最后,我们需要删除MySQL用户的登录信息。使用以下命令:

sudo userdel -r mysql

这会从系统中彻底删除MySQL用户的账户信息。

总结

以上就是彻底卸载MySQL的三个步骤:卸载MySQL包、删除残留文件、清除登录信息。这些步骤能够使你从系统中完全移除MySQL。

卸载 MySQL 的主要方法有以下几种:

1. 在 Windows 操作系统中,可以通过控制面板的程序和功能来卸载 MySQL。

- 打开控制面板,在“程序和功能”中找到 MySQL。

- 右击 MySQL,选择“卸载”。

- 在弹出的卸载窗口中,确认卸载选项,并开始卸载。

- 删除 MySQL 相关的文件夹(默认情况下,MySQL 安装文件夹位于 C 盘,路径为 C:\Program Files\MySQL 或 C:\Program Files(x86)\MySQL,可以根据自己的安装路径进行删除)。

2. 在 Linux 操作系统中,可以通过命令行来卸载 MySQL。

- 卸载 MySQL 安装包:

rpm -e mysql

- 删除 MySQL 相关的文件夹:

rm -rf /usr/lib/mysql

rm -rf /var/lib/mysql

- 删除 MySQL 配置文件:

rm /etc/my.cnf

3. 在 Mac 操作系统中,可以通过命令行来卸载 MySQL。

- 运行以下命令:

sudo rm /usr/local/mysql

sudo rm -rf /usr/local/mysql*

sudo rm -rf /Library/StartupItems/MySQLCOM

sudo rm -rf /Library/PreferencePanes/My*

vim /etc/hostconfig and removed the line MYSQLCOM=-YES-

rm -rf ~/Library/PreferencePanes/mysql*

sudo rm -rf /Library/Receipts/mysql*

sudo rm -rf /Library/Receipts/MySQL*

sudo rm -rf /private/var/db/receipts/*mysql*

这样就可以完全卸载 MySQL 并清除相关文件。需要注意的是,卸载 MySQL 可能会导致数据丢失,请事先备份数据库数据。